Simmons, Taraisha, et al. vs City of Ny, et al.
Case # 511436/2022,
Supreme Court - Kings, April 26, 2022, ended February 6, 2023
$32,500 Settlement
Complaint
Description: On December 8, 2021, Plaintiffs Simmons and Regis were waiting for an Uber when police officers, including Officer Briguglio, approached them. Briguglio restrained Simmons while another officer questioned Regis about what had been exchanged between them. Despite informing the officers they were waiting for an Uber and not committing any crime, Regis was forcibly grabbed by the arms, pushed against a wall, pushed to his knees, and then forced to the ground on his stomach where he was handcuffed. His phone was thrown to the ground by an officer.
